Even the most advanced AC system can’t overcome poor insulation. Air leaks around windows, doors, and attic access points allow cooled air to escape and hot air to enter, forcing your AC to work harder than it should. Sealing these leaks and boosting insulation is one of the most overlooked but powerful energy-efficient cooling tips.
According to the U.S. Department of Energy, proper insulation can save up to 20% on cooling costs while extending the life of your HVAC system.
Ceiling fans don’t cool the air, but they circulate it, making your space feel several degrees cooler. When used strategically, they improve the effectiveness of your air conditioning system and help reduce energy usage. Mini splits are ductless systems that provide both heating and cooling with precision control. They’re perfect for bonus rooms, sunrooms, home offices, or areas that never seem to stay the right temperature. Their wall-mounted indoor units blend into the space, and because they don’t rely on ductwork, they can be installed quickly with minimal disruption.
By improving indoor airflow and delivering zoned comfort where it’s needed most, mini splits reduce strain on your central AC system and help maintain a consistent temperature throughout your home. That means better energy efficiency, and a more comfortable living space.
Sometimes, we unknowingly heat up our homes with everyday activities. Cooking with the oven, running the dryer, and leaving electronics on can increase indoor temps and force your AC into overdrive.
These small changes help maintain a lower indoor temperature and give your AC a much-needed break.
